Zebulun

Holman Bible Dictionary

(zehb' yoo luhn) Personal and tribal name probably meaning, “elevated dwelling.” Jacob's tenth son and sixth by Leah (Genesis 30:20 ). The tribe named for him settled in the area between the Sea of Galilee and Mount Carmel (Joshua 19:10-16 ). The tribe hosted the other tribes with religious festivals at Mount Tabor (Deuteronomy 33:18-19 ). Their menu included the delicacies fished from the Sea of Galilee. Militarily, the tribe distinguished itself in the struggles to possess the land, fighting faithfully in the armies of Deborah and Barak, and Gideon (Judges 4:6; Judges 6:35 ).
